Job Summary
As a Systems Analyst at KARREEB, you will be responsible for the administration, development, and maintenance of KARREEB’s IT infrastructure, including ERP systems and web platforms. You will provide technical support and ensure system efficiency, security, and functionality to meet the company’s business needs.
Key Responsibilities
1.      Manage and optimize KARREEB’s ERP systems, website, and all accounts/systems.

2.      Troubleshoot and resolve technical issues related to ERP, website, and accounting software.

3.      Collaborate with business units to understand their IT needs and implement effective solutions.

4.      Ensure compliance with cybersecurity and data protection standards (including GDPR).

5.      Maintain, test, and update software systems.

6.      Provide support and training to internal users for IT systems.

7.      Prepare regular reports on system performance and recommend improvements.

8.      Oversee system upgrades and coordinate with external vendors as necessary.

9.      Any other tasks assigned by the supervisor and/or required by the business.
